High-Intensity Focused Ultrasound technology operates by delivering precisely controlled energy to targeted tissue layers without damaging surrounding areas. The ultrasound waves penetrate vaginal mucous membranes at specific depths, generating controlled thermal effects that trigger the body's natural healing response. This process stimulates fibroblast activity and promotes new collagen synthesis, resulting in tissue remodeling and improved structural integrity.
The 7D HIFU system utilizes multiple cartridge depths ranging from 3.0mm to 4.5mm for vaginal applications, ensuring optimal energy delivery to the appropriate tissue layers. Each treatment session typically lasts 20-30 minutes, with patients experiencing minimal discomfort and no downtime. The technology's precision allows practitioners to customize treatments based on individual anatomy and specific concerns.
Clinical studies demonstrate that HIFU vaginal rejuvenation produces measurable improvements in tissue elasticity and muscular tone. The thermal coagulation points created by focused ultrasound energy initiate immediate tissue contraction while establishing long-term collagen remodeling processes that continue improving results over several months following treatment.

For HIFU vaginal therapy to work, the treatment needs to be carefully planned and followed exactly as prescribed. The first appointment should include a full review of the patient's medical history, a physical check, and a talk about what the patient hopes to achieve. If someone is pregnant, has an open infection, or has recently had surgery in the treatment area, they should not get this treatment.
The treatment parameters should be changed based on the patient's body, the state of their tissues, and the results that are wanted. Usually, energy levels start out low and may be slowly raised depending on how well the patient can handle it and how the tissues respond. For best effects, most people need one to three treatment sessions, spaced out by four to six weeks.
As part of the pre-treatment preparation, the treatment area is cleaned well and electrical gel is applied to make sure that the energy flows correctly. Keeping in touch with the patient during treatment helps make sure they are comfortable and keeps the therapy working. After treatment, care directions should stress good hygiene and limits on activities during the first few days of healing. Follow-up dates let you see how well the treatment is working and figure out how many more sessions you need. Patients usually see the first signs of change within two to three weeks. The improvements keep coming over three to six months as collagen remodeling continues. To keep the best effects, maintenance treatments may be suggested once a year.
When using HIFU for healing after giving birth, you need to be extra careful about when you do it and how you change the treatment. Before starting treatment, doctors should wait at least 6 to 12 weeks after a vaginal delivery to make sure the woman is fully healed. Patients who have had a cesarean section can start treatment sooner if there are no problems or worries about their healing. Hormone levels should be checked on all patients who want to use a hifu vaginal tightening machine, but especially on women who have gone through menopause and are thinking about treatment. Lack of estrogen can change how tissues respond and how well they can heal, which might mean that treatment plans need to be changed or hormone therapy consultations need to happen at the same time. Medical clearance may be right for people who have a lot of other health problems.

Results from HIFU vaginal rejuvenation typically last 12-24 months, depending on individual factors such as age, hormonal status, and lifestyle factors. The collagen stimulation process continues for several months after treatment, with peak results usually observed 3-6 months post-procedure. Maintenance treatments can extend and enhance these benefits.
Most patients describe HIFU vaginal therapy as mildly uncomfortable rather than painful. The sensation is often compared to a warm tingling or slight pressure. The adjustable energy settings allow practitioners to customize treatment intensity based on individual tolerance levels, ensuring patient comfort throughout the procedure.
Sexual activity can typically be resumed 3-7 days following HIFU vaginal tightening treatment, depending on individual healing response and practitioner recommendations. Patients should avoid sexual intercourse immediately after treatment to allow initial tissue healing. Most women report enhanced sensation and satisfaction once activities are resumed.
